Abstract

The invention relates to the technical field of medical epidemic prevention equipment, in particular to a droplet gas disinfection instrument for infectious disease prevention. The droplet gas disinfection instrument comprises a droplet gas disinfection instrument main body, wherein the upper end of the droplet gas disinfection instrument main body is connected with a communicating pipe, and the upper end of the droplet gas disinfection instrument main body is provided with a height adjusting mechanism; and cloth belts are fixed at the two acting ends of the droplet gas disinfection instrumentmain body. The problems that when an existing droplet gas disinfection instrument for infectious disease prevention adopts an integrated mask, much water vapor exists inside due to breathing, water drops are attached to the inner surface of the mask, and a user cannot see the outside of the mask clearly are solved; according to the droplet gas disinfection instrument, the mouth and nose part andthe eye part are arranged separately, water vapor exhaled by the mouth and the nose is prevented from being attached to the inner wall of the eyeshade, water drops, attached to the inner wall of the eyeshade, of sweat generated by the skin can be removed, and the practicability of the device is greatly improved.

Background technique [0002] Droplets are generally regarded as water-containing particles with a diameter > 5um. Droplets can enter the susceptible mucosal surface through a certain distance (usually 1 meter). Droplet transmission, that is, air droplet transmission, is a way of airborne transmission. Pathogens The secretions and droplets discharged by the source of infection through coughing, sneezing, and talking can make susceptible people inhaled and infected. Meningitis, scarlet fever, pertussis, influenza, measles and other diseases are transmitted in this way.
